Understanding Account-Based Marketing and Its Importance in Today’s Business Landscape
Account-Based Marketing (ABM) is a highly strategic approach that focuses on targeting specific accounts rather than casting a wide net with generic marketing campaigns. In today’s competitive business environment, this method allows companies to tailor their messages and solutions to the individual needs and challenges of key stakeholders within each account. By centering efforts around a select group of high-value clients, businesses can leverage personalized marketing strategies that resonate more deeply, leading to enhanced engagement and higher conversion rates.
- Precision Targeting: ABM allows for personalized outreach, ensuring that marketing efforts are directed at decision-makers within organizations.
- Stronger Relationships: By nurturing a small number of targeted accounts, companies can build trust and establish stronger relationships with potential clients.
- Higher ROI: ABM often yields a better return on investment since it focuses on accounts that are more likely to convert.
Implementing ABM requires a deep understanding of your target accounts. Businesses are encouraged to utilize data analytics to glean insights about each account’s needs, preferences, and behaviour. In doing so, marketers can create personalized campaigns that address specific pain points, showcasing how their products or services can deliver tailored solutions.As ABM continues to evolve, it’s essential for companies to track and refine their efforts based on performance metrics, ensuring adaptability and sustained success over time.
ABM Strategy | Description |
---|---|
Account Selection | Identify and prioritize high-value accounts based on research and criteria. |
Personalized Outreach | Create tailored messages specific to the needs and interests of target accounts. |
Close Collaboration | Ensure marketing and sales teams work closely together on targeted strategies. |
Key Strategies for Identifying and Targeting High-Value Accounts
To successfully identify and target high-value accounts, a strategic approach grounded in data-driven insights is essential. Start by analyzing your existing customer base to understand which accounts provide the most value. Consider factors such as:
- Revenue potential: Look for accounts that not only have the capacity to spend but also align with your long-term business goals.
- engagement metrics: Assess how often and thru which channels these accounts interact with your brand.
- industry alignment: Identify sectors where your product or service is in high demand and where competitors may be less active.
Once you have pinpointed these accounts, create tailored marketing strategies that resonate with their unique needs.This could involve developing personalized content that addresses specific pain points, offering exclusive deals, or even hosting bespoke webinars. consider implementing a structured framework for ongoing engagement through:
- Regular check-ins: Establish a schedule for follow-up communications to maintain rapport.
- Account-specific content: Produce case studies or articles that showcase successful partnerships and inspire trust.
- Feedback loops: Foster an environment for clients to share their experiences to further refine your approach.
Crafting Personalized Content and Messaging for Maximum Engagement
To truly engage your target accounts, it’s essential to craft content and messaging that resonates on a personal level. This involves deep research into the specific needs, pain points, and interests of your prospective clients. Utilizing buyer personas helps to segment your audience effectively and tailor your messaging accordingly. Consider the following strategies to enhance your engagement:
- Personalization: Use the recipient’s name and company in your outreach to create a direct connection.
- Relevant Case Studies: Share success stories that reflect similar challenges faced by your target industry.
- Customizable Content Offers: Develop resources,such as eBooks and whitepapers,that can be tailored to specific accounts.
Effective account-based marketing goes beyond merely addressing the target account; it requires a systematic approach to content delivery and timing.By leveraging data analytics and insights, you can create a dynamic content strategy that evolves with your audience. Consider incorporating a feedback loop where clients can express their needs or preferences,allowing for ongoing refinement of your messaging. Here’s a clear way to strategize:
strategy | Implementation | Measurement |
---|---|---|
social Listening | Monitor conversations in online forums and social media. | Analyze engagement metrics and sentiment analysis. |
Tailored Email campaigns | Segment lists and personalize emails based on industry needs. | Track open and click-through rates. |
Targeted Events/Webinars | Host niche-focused webinars tailored to client interests. | Gather participant feedback and engagement levels. |
Measuring Success: Metrics and Tools for Evaluating ABM Effectiveness
In the realm of account-based marketing (ABM), the measurement of success is paramount for refining strategies and enhancing ROI. Key performance indicators (KPIs) provide valuable insights into campaign performance and should be tailored to align with specific business goals. Common metrics to monitor include:
- Engagement Rate: Assessing interactions such as website visits, content downloads, and social media shares can illustrate how effectively your messaging resonates with target accounts.
- Pipeline Contribution: Tracking the progression of targeted accounts through the sales pipeline helps understand which efforts yield the best results.
- Customer acquisition Cost (CAC): This metric gauges the cost-effectiveness of your marketing spend relative to the revenue generated from acquired customers.
- Account Penetration: Measuring how deeply your campaigns penetrate target accounts provides insights into success at different levels within each association.
Various tools are essential for tracking these metrics and optimizing performance. Utilizing a combination of CRM systems and marketing automation platforms can enhance data collection and analysis. Popular solutions include:
Tool | Purpose |
---|---|
HubSpot | inbound marketing and sales analytics |
Salesforce | Thorough CRM for tracking account interactions |
Demandbase | ABM platform for targeting and engagement |
Marketo | lead management and campaign performance tracking |
By adopting these metrics and tools, marketers can gain a clearer picture of their ABM effectiveness, allowing for data-driven adjustments that ultimately enhance engagement and conversion rates.
